> On 2016-09-02 14:38, Frédéric Bron wrote:
>> Could you tell me where I can find the patches applied to boost and
>> the commands that you use? I would like to compile boost 1.61.0 with
>> g++-6.[12].0 that I have just compiled. But I get errors when I build
>> boost and do not known how to fix them.
>
> Every package has a source package containing the upstream sources, 
> .cygport file, and patches used to build the binaries. You can 
> actually install the source package with the setup installer, in which 
> case they will be unpacked under /usr/src.
>
> Or, wrt my packages (and that's it atm) the .cygport and patches are 
> also online:
>
> https://github.com/cygwinports/boost
